The Lean Transformation Engineer will support the development and execution of site-wide continuous improvement initiatives, embedding lean principles and driving measurable improvements in productivity, quality, and cost.
Key responsibilities include:
- Developing and deploying lean processes aligned with business objectives.
- Championing lean methodologies such as 5S, Kaizen, Value Stream Mapping, Standard Work, and Visual Management.
- Analysing manufacturing, fabrication and business support processes to identify waste, bottlenecks, and inefficiencies.
- Leading cross-functional improvement projects to optimise throughput, reduce lead times, and improve quality.
- Establishing KPIs, dashboards, and governance structures to track progress and sustain gains.
- Acting as a change leader, embedding a culture of continuous improvement and accountability.
- Supporting and coaching managers and supervisors to adopt new ways of working.
- Collaborating with cross-functional teams including engineering, quality, and supply chain to implement process enhancements.
- Developing and maintaining process documentation, including standard operating procedures (SOPs), workflows, and training materials.
- Conducting root cause analysis and implementing corrective actions to resolve process-related issues.
- Ensuring all process changes comply with regulations, safety standards, and quality requirements.

How to prepare for a job interview at CK International
✨Know Your Lean Principles
Make sure you brush up on lean methodologies like 5S, Kaizen, and Value Stream Mapping. Be ready to discuss how you've applied these in past roles, as this will show your understanding and practical experience.
✨Showcase Your Analytical Skills
Prepare examples of how you've used data analysis to identify inefficiencies or drive improvements. Highlight specific KPIs you've established and how they impacted productivity or quality in previous projects.
✨Demonstrate Cross-Functional Collaboration
Think of instances where you've worked with different teams, such as engineering or quality assurance. Be ready to explain how you facilitated communication and collaboration to achieve common goals.
✨Emphasise Continuous Improvement Mindset
Talk about your approach to fostering a culture of continuous improvement. Share experiences where you've coached others or led change initiatives, showcasing your leadership skills and commitment to accountability.
